A YouTuber has been banned for life from visiting all Six Flags parks after posting a viral video that appeared to show him eating chicken nuggets while riding one of the country’s most famous roller coasters.
The video, uploaded in May by content creator Allen Ferrell, shows him attempting to eat McDonald’s chicken nuggets while riding Millennium Force at Cedar Point in Sandusky, Ohio.
The stunt quickly gained attention online, generating hundreds of thousands of views and prompting a response from park officials.

Six Flags confirmed to Fox News Digital that Ferrell has been permanently banned from all Six Flags properties.
The company said food and other loose items are prohibited on rides because they can create safety hazards.
“Safety is a cornerstone of our business, and we have zero tolerance for inappropriate and unsafe behavior,” a Six Flags spokesperson told Fox News Digital.
“Guests who violate our Code of Conduct are not welcome in our parks, and this guest has been banned from all Six Flags parks for life.”
Ferrell has more than 1.8 million YouTube subscribers. He is known for posting challenge videos in which he attempts unusual dares and stunts.
In the roller coaster video, he is seen concealing a box of chicken nuggets before entering the park and later boarding Millennium Force.

Once seated, Ferrell can be seen beginning to eat as the ride climbs and descends its first hill.
At one point during the ride, he calls for dipping sauce, which is handed to him by a friend seated nearby.

After the ride ended, Ferrell said he managed to eat seven of the 10 nuggets.

The viral clip was not the first time Ferrell posted footage of himself eating on Millennium Force.
A separate video uploaded in 2023 showed him eating a McDonald’s sandwich while riding the roller coaster.
